Gastroparesis is caused by damage to stomach muscles or the vagus nerve. It is not the same as GERD but is often misdiagnosed as such. Gastroparesis is related to stomach motility – which means the immobilization of process for digestion of food. If you suspect this you can take bifidopholis and acidophilus. Walking immediately after meals for one hour may help also.
